We would like to officially announce what most of you have already
gleaned from changes in the header:
 
	First, that Helen Dry is on leave this semester, and will not
be responding to routine messages to the moderators (even though she's
still thinking about the cookbook!).
 
	Second, that Daniel Seely has agreed, after persuasion,
bribery and blackmail, to become a third moderator of the list.
Daniel is a syntactician at Eastern Michigan University, and a former
philosophy major. The latter apparently schooled him perfectly to make
judicious decisions in the face of adversity.  As soon as we
recognized this talent, displayed for some time in his role as review
editor, we have been hoping that he would agree to moderate the list.
He is now available to answer policy questions, make editorial
decisions and otherwise act as a major resource for subscribers.
 
	We are truly delighted to have him with us.
